What drain and sewer inspection actually solves

Commercial inspections support real estate due diligence, capital planning, recurring backup investigations, and pre-repair scoping. The output is a documented record: video, photos, depth and location markers, and an honest summary of what was found.

Honest Drain runs the line with a self-leveling color camera, locates defects with a sonde, and writes findings in plain language so non-technical stakeholders can make informed decisions.

How Honest Drain runs the visit

Step-by-step approach

The visit is structured so customers know what is happening and why. No surprises, no upsell pressure, no hidden line items.

01

Pre-inspection cleaning

A clean line gives a clear image; jet first when needed.

02

Run and narrate

Walk the camera through the line and document findings live.

03

Locate and mark

Sonde transmits the camera position so defects can be marked.

04

Honest report

Plain-language summary for stakeholders, with optional video.
